
Nepal- October 2012
The aim of this project was to build a new home for about 80 to 100 children (boys and girls), a primary school and a small clinic in Mahottari, Central Region, Janakpur Zone, Dhanusa District, Nepal. The children’s home was to provide accommodation, food, medical care and education for the children who are at risk and give them a secure environment. The primary school provided free education for the children of the home as well as children from the surrounding area. The small clinic provided free medical treatment for the people of the village.
The home is administered by Eternal World Ministries a Christian Organization founded by Pastor John Raijah. They currently run six children’s homes (5 in India and 1 in Nepal), feed about 700 children each day and provide for all their needs.
Local builders completed the major building work and the team was involved in decorating and fitting out the building.
